On Jan. 31, 2012 PSS launched their distance education program with eight high school online courses for students to meet graduation requirements. A total of 118 Spring 2012 students from Rota, Tinian, and Saipan participated in a semester-long study online through the online LMS (Learning Management System) called CourseSites by Blackboard. Cubangbang, the IT Program Manager in charge of the Distance Ed Program recruited and trained more eTeachers these months and now there are more courses being offered online.

This summer, beginning June 18, approximately 600 students from Rota, Tinian, and Saipan enrolled from a choice 20 online courses to receive credits toward graduation requirements. Elementary students will also experience their first online enrichment course. Junior high students will be able to choose from four online credit or elective courses.

The Fall 2012 1st Edition catalog was just released last week. Fall classes start Sept. 4, 2012. Students can choose from over 30 online courses including rigorous Advanced Placement (AP) courses for which students can receive college credit in addition to high school credit upon successful examination through a CollegeBoard exam.
